Getting My software deployment checklist To Work



Thanks! Lauren, you've place my head at ease to understand there are instruments out there and ways to get by this!

Beneath are the best 10 concerns I try to make sure I've answered prior to we release a brand new element into output.

Did QA approve the feature? Preferably the answer to this problem is automated by using some challenge tracking Software like JIRA.

For a improve to get routinely deployed, it would have to pass all checks inside the CI and CD levels. Continuous deployment necessitates State-of-the-art tests automation and an acceptance of bugs in the manufacturing Model. Continual deployment benefits from incremental rollouts, which can be rolled back if an error happens.

A centralized log administration Software will make this effortless to monitor. You might also want to examine the logs of latest characteristics which were released to guarantee they are behaving correctly.

Teams report that Asana Premium will increase their staff’s efficiency by forty five%. Test it cost-free for 30 times to obtain entry to far more highly effective capabilities that assist you to strike your objectives.

BEA endorses which you empower auditing in a very creation surroundings. An auditing company retailers running requests and the final results of All those requests are gathered, stored, and distributed to the applications of non-repudiation.

Is that this a cutover from one particular bit of software to a different? If that's the case, you might want to allow it to be a parallel operation. Both you and your groups have to remedy most of these thoughts to come up with a good launch tactic.

Single level of failure threat implies that only one assigned man or woman can execute a specific endeavor. In that perception, you could decrease the threat by allocating Directions and steerage in the shareable checklist. So, other workforce get more info members can learn how to manage Using the task beneath particular circumstances.

Software Release Schedule — Assets on how to make a software launch plan, and samples of launch schedules at particular companies.

Gather the code you happen to be deploying First issues initial, your software deployment ought to kick off with collecting the code that demands employing. While an obvious action, it is significant that you are specific which the update you later on implement is the proper a single.

You will be able to set up repositories and segment your perform into different branches such as advancement, check and grasp. Segmenting your get the job done into branches is beneficial since just one department may be used to operate on characteristics and bugs whilst A further more info can be employed for testing done chunks of work. 

Do you think you're going to begin a fresh venture for tests? Don’t neglect to examine this Tests Checklist in Just software deployment checklist about every and each step of your respective Job daily life cycle. The listing is generally akin to Check system, it'll protect all good quality assurance and screening requirements.

Nevertheless, providers can attain A serious benefit over rivals when agile more info deployment is completed proper. Not simply is agile (and notably DevOps) quicker, What's more, it leads to less failures and faster Restoration time.

Leave a Reply

Your email address will not be published. Required fields are marked *